Initial Troubleshooting Steps
Before diving into account recovery, it is wise to check the basics. Many instances of a forgotten Spotify login are actually the result of simple input errors or activated caps lock. Ensure that your Wi-Fi connection is stable, as a weak signal can sometimes prevent the app from authenticating properly. If you are using the desktop client, try logging out completely and restarting the application to clear any cached session data.
Using the "Forgot Password" Link
The most direct method to resolve a forgotten Spotify login is to use the built-in password reset functionality. On the login screen, look for the "Forgot password?" link, typically located just below the password field. Clicking this will redirect you to a page where you can enter the email address associated with your Spotify account. Spotify will then send a reset link to that email, allowing you to create a new password immediately.
Checking Email and Spam Folders
Once you initiate the password reset, it is crucial to check your inbox thoroughly. The email from Spotify might take a few minutes to arrive, so be patient before requesting another link. If you do not see the message in your primary inbox, make sure to check your spam or junk folder. Sometimes, automated emails from streaming services get filtered out by aggressive security settings, and you will need to mark them as "not spam" to ensure future delivery.
Verifying Your Associated Email
If the reset email does not arrive, the issue might be a typo in the email address you provided. It is easy to confuse a "g" for a "q" or forget an extra character in a long address. Go back to the password reset page and double-check the email entry. If you have multiple email addresses, try the one you use most frequently for online registrations, as that is likely the one connected to your Spotify profile.
Using Facebook or Google to Login
For users who initially signed up via a third-party provider, the solution to a forgotten Spotify login is different. If you used Facebook or Google to create your account, you should use those platforms to log in directly. This bypasses the need to remember your Spotify email and password altogether. Navigate to the Spotify login screen and select the "Continue with Facebook" or "Continue with Google" button to authenticate through your existing social or Google account.
Managing Account Conflicts
Sometimes, users accidentally create separate Spotify accounts using an email and a Facebook profile. This leads to two fragmented libraries and playlists. If you find yourself in this situation, you can merge these accounts. Contact Spotify Support and request to associate your Spotify account with the same Facebook or email address. Their support team can help link the listening history and playlists from the old account to your primary profile, ensuring you do not lose your data.
